Proceeds from this event will benefit the Franco American Centre Building Restoration Project, which has a 2009 fund raising goal of $400,000. Constructed in 1910, the Franco-American Center was designated an historic building by the New Hampshire Preservation, and is listed as one of New Hampshire's “seven to save”. “La Cave Aux Vins” attendees will have an opportunity to view the restoration work underway to save the original architecture of this historic building.
